Message type: E = Error
Message class: HRPBSDE5Z - Public Sector Payroll - Germany
Message number: 157
Message text: Object ID by HR_ can only be SAGOD1

- Object ID by HR_ can only be SAGOD1 ?The SAP error message HRPBSDE5Z157 indicates that there is an issue with the Object ID in the context of HR (Human Resources) data processing. Specifically, the message states that the Object ID associated with the HR data can only be "SAGOD1". This typically occurs in scenarios involving the integration of HR data with other modules or systems, such as payroll or benefits administration.
Cause:
- Incorrect Object ID: The error suggests that the system is expecting a specific Object ID ("SAGOD1") but is receiving a different one. This could be due to incorrect configuration or data entry.
- Data Migration Issues: If data has been migrated from another system, the Object IDs may not have been mapped correctly.
- Custom Development: If there are custom programs or enhancements in place, they may not be handling Object IDs correctly.
- Authorization Issues: Sometimes, the user may not have the necessary authorizations to access or modify the specified Object ID.
Solution:
- Check Object ID: Verify that the Object ID being used in the transaction or process is indeed "SAGOD1". If it is not, correct it to match the expected value.
-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ings in the HR module to ensure that the Object IDs are set up correctly.
- Data Validation: If data migration is involved, validate the data to ensure that Object IDs are correctly mapped and consistent with the expected values.
- Debug Custom Code: If there are custom developments, review the code to ensure that it is correctly handling Object IDs and not introducing errors.
- User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the Object ID in question.
